Secaubryenol is a naturally occurring metabolite classified as a 3,4-secocycloartane triterpene, derived from Coussarea macrophylla. It has demonstrated the absence of cytotoxic effects at concentrations up to 10 μg/mL, suggesting its potential as a safe compound for biological applications. Secaubryenol can be utilized in research exploring plant-derived metabolites and their effects on biological systems.
